WebRTC的音视频处理性能如何?
在当今互联网时代,WebRTC(Web Real-Time Communication)技术凭借其低延迟、高可靠性的特点,已成为音视频通信领域的重要技术。那么,WebRTC的音视频处理性能究竟如何?本文将从多个方面为您解析。
WebRTC音视频处理性能优势显著
首先,WebRTC采用了先进的音视频编解码技术。在编解码过程中,WebRTC能够实现高效率的压缩和解压缩,从而保证音视频数据的实时传输。相比传统的音视频通信技术,WebRTC在编解码方面的性能优势十分明显。
其次,WebRTC支持多种音视频编码格式。这使得开发者可以根据实际需求选择合适的编码格式,以实现最佳的性能表现。例如,在需要较高清晰度的场景下,可以选择H.264编码;而在对延迟要求较高的场景下,可以选择VP8编码。
此外,WebRTC具有强大的网络适应性。在复杂的网络环境下,WebRTC能够自动调整音视频编码参数,以适应网络带宽的变化。这使得WebRTC在音视频通信过程中,能够保持良好的用户体验。
案例分析:WebRTC在在线教育领域的应用
以在线教育为例,WebRTC技术为在线教育平台提供了实时音视频通信功能。在课堂上,教师和学生可以实时进行语音、视频互动,极大地提高了教学效果。以下是WebRTC在在线教育领域的一些具体应用:
- 实时课堂互动:教师可以通过WebRTC技术实现与学生之间的实时语音、视频互动,提高课堂氛围。
- 远程教学:WebRTC技术支持远程教学,让学生能够在任何地点、任何时间接受优质的教育资源。
- 在线考试:WebRTC技术可以实现在线考试的实时监控和评分,确保考试的公平性。
总结
综上所述,WebRTC的音视频处理性能表现出色。它不仅采用了先进的编解码技术,还支持多种编码格式,并具有强大的网络适应性。在音视频通信领域,WebRTC技术具有广泛的应用前景。
猜你喜欢:RTC出海